Dropbox Sign is a tidy, no-frills e-signing tool. The main trade-offs are a tightly capped free plan and per-user pricing. An honest side-by-side.

 SignetDropbox Sign
How your document looksRendered from your own design — your type, brand and layout, edge to edge — on every plan.Fields placed on an uploaded PDF; custom branding from the Standard plan ($25/user/mo).
Does the signer need an account?No — a secure link is the whole session; one tap to sign.No account required to sign.
Proof you can verifyA tamper-evident seal plus a certificate anyone can verify publicly at withsignet.co/verify — on every plan, including Free.Audit trail and certificate of completion.
Pricing modelFlat: free to start, from £8/mo, with no per-envelope or per-signature caps.Per user: Essentials ~$15/mo, Standard ~$25/mo, Premium ~$40 (custom). Free plan capped at 3 signature requests a month.
Free planYes — a Free plan with the full proof stack (seal, certificate, public verification).Yes — but limited to 3 signature requests per month.
Built forFounders, studios and small teams sending their own agreements.Small teams wanting simple, no-frills e-signing.

Comparison reflects Signet's positioning versus Dropbox Sign. Features and pricing vary by plan and change over time — check each provider's current terms.

Electronic signatures are recognised across the UK (eIDAS as retained in UK law), the EU (eIDAS), the US (ESIGN/UETA) and the GCC. Signet captures signer intent, consent and a tamper-evident record. See our legal-validity notes for the details in your jurisdiction.
